摘要
This paper presents a new family of temperature and supply voltage sensors based on an improved current-mode relaxation oscillator. The proposed sensor circuit overcomes the finite input impedance of earlier current-mode relaxation oscillators, and it is paired with a novel opamp-free bandgap current reference. Two examples are presented: a V-DD-controlled oscillator, and a temperature-controlled oscillator. The temperature-controlled oscillator operates at 11.3 MHz and consumes 11.14 mu W while reaching a temperature nonlinearity error less than +0.85/-0.94 degrees C, a resolution figure of merit of 11.5 pJ.K-2, and an efficiency of 240 pJ/conv. The V-DD-controlled oscillator has a nonlinearity error less than +28.7/-30.0 mV from 1.2-1.8 V after two-point calibration.
